Output e3fb5b1030945c4b831023495a57b284ddaa72588e5cffe732207bb59cdbebc2:0

value
25000000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 38c8187ac5014bee4da517ceda710b8c8171df63aff386ef34da35a92378e537
address
bc1p8ryps7k9q997und9zl8d5ugt3jqhrhmr4lecdme5mg66jgmcu5ms59jm6j
transaction
e3fb5b1030945c4b831023495a57b284ddaa72588e5cffe732207bb59cdbebc2
confirmations
43530
spent
true